So, even if you feel that youre close but not an exact match, we encourage you to apply. As the Merger Integration Go-Live Support
Select Inside Sales Subject Matter Expert (SME), you will play a pivotal role in ensuring the successful integration of acquired businesses into our Select Inside Sales operations. This role will focus on providing hands-on support during the go live phase of mergers and acquisitions (M&A), acting as a key resource for both internal teams and newly integrated colleagues. The SME will ensure a smooth transition, operational efficiency, and alignment with Gallaghers sales strategies, tools, and best practices. How youll make an impact: Go Live Support:
Serve as the primary point of contact during the go live phase of M&A integrations for the Select Inside Sales division. Provide real-time support to sales teams, addressing operational, system, and process-related questions or challenges. Troubleshoot issues and escalate as needed to ensure minimal disruption to sales operations and client service. Subject Matter Expertise:
Act as a trusted advisor on Select Inside Sales processes, systems, and workflows. Share deep knowledge of Gallaghers sales tools, platforms, and best practices to ensure alignment with organizational standards. Provide training and guidance to newly integrated sales teams to help them adapt to Gallaghers systems and processes. Collaboration and Communication:
Partner with M&A project teams, IT, operations, and leadership to ensure a seamless transition.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and address integration challenges. Communicate updates, progress, and key learnings to stakeholders throughout the go live process. Process Improvement:
Identify opportunities to enhance the go live process and contribute to the development of best practices for future M&A integrations. Document lessons learned and provide feedback to improve the overall M&A integration framework. About You: 4+ years experience in Inside Sales, with a strong understanding of sales operations, systems, and workflows. P&C License Keen understanding of professional and industry standards/practices Proficiency in Microsoft Office Ability to travel overnight and/or day travel up to 50% of the time. Skills for Success: Deep expertise in Inside Sales strategies, processes, and systems.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ills, with the ability to think on your feet in high-pressure situations.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build relationships and collaborate across teams. Proficiency in Gallaghers sales systems and tools (or similar platforms) is a plus. Strong communicator at all levels, both written and verbal. Ability to coach and provide direct feedback. Proficient in using technology as a tool to maximize productivity and quality. Consistently delivers high quality work on a timely basis.
